I agree we'll run 40-45%.. I stressed I didn't think we're going to be like Martz throwing the rock 60 times a game.. Like I said, 3 & 4 WR will help the running game also.

I don't think we are going to see the same type of running game we saw in the past. We're not going to see Lorenzo Alexander (or anyone else for that matter) going in motion as a 3rd TE next year.. We're not going to see super jumbo sets at midfield next year.

We're going to see 4 WR, singleback sets, we're going to see a pro set with FB and HB lined up next to each other, we're going to see 3 WR and an I-formation..

If you go back and watch the Washington/Seattle playoff game (as I have since Zorn was hired) the difference in offensive SETS is huge. We were 2 or 3 TE for probably 60% of the game. They were 3 wide, 4 wide (and running the ball from those sets) for 70% of the game.. We will look drastically different in '08.
Ok I agree with some points. Be careful to not only judge the playoff game against us. That may have been a matchup they were trying to exploit. Look at what happened in NE when teams spread us out. Hawks should have put us away in first half, we were off balance on both sides.

That's why a CB may be such a high priority!

I feel if Jason Campbell was our QB in that game our offense would have looked better, his quickness and scrabble will be key.

Our Offensive Coordinator from Titans and has been there for 13 years. I think our offense going to look more like Titans West Coast than Seattle.

And that is not DRASTICALLY different from what Gibbs ran.
